What Happens If You Miss a Payment?

If the borrower misses a payment, the lender will impose late fees and additional finance charges. This will happen each time that the borrower misses a payment. It could become harder for the borrower to pay off the loan if more fees are added. They may also face additional interest charges if the borrower must take more time to pay it off.

Missed payments will also reflect poorly on the consumer’s credit, and they could see dramatic changes in their credit scores. Their credit scores will decrease each time they are late on their loan payments. If the short-term loan was intended to repair their credit, they will have to pay it off to make any improvements.
